Two codes of RNA editing by deamination in human diseases - Experimental & Molecular Medicine RNA editing is a process that changes the genetic information in RNA molecules after they are made from DNA. The study explores two main types of RNA editing: adenosine-to-inosine (A-to-I) and cytidin...

Phosphorylated tau exhibits antimicrobial activity capable of neutralizing herpes simplex virus 1 infectivity in human neurons - Nature Neuroscience The authors found that the Alzheimer’s disease-associated protein tau, widely considered pathogenic when hyperphosphorylated, has a natural function as part of the innate immune system in the brain an...
